Understanding the 20ft Container Size: A Comprehensive Guide<br>When it concerns shipping and storage services, the 20ft container is among the most typical choices offered in the industry. Whether for sea freight, land transportation, or perhaps storage, the adaptability and usefulness of a 20ft [20 Feet Container](https://doc.adminforge.de/s/jA0BQD-yWN) make it a popular choice for companies and individuals alike. This article aims to supply an in-depth understanding of the [20ft container size](https://telegra.ph/What-Shipping-Container-20ft-Experts-Want-You-To-Know-03-05), including its dimensions, capacities, and the numerous uses it can be put to.<br>Dimensions and Specifications<br>The basic 20ft container is mainly created for carrying goods, and its dimensions help make the most of performance. Here's a table outlining the dimensions and specifications of a basic 20ft container:<br>SpecificationMetric MeasurementImperial MeasurementLength6.058 m[20 Ft Storage Container](https://graph.org/14-Misconceptions-Commonly-Held-About-20-Foot-Container-03-05) ftWidth2.438 m8 ftHeight2.591 m8.5 ftTare Weight2,300 kg5,071 lbsPayload Capacity28,200 kg62,866 poundsOverall Capacity33.2 m THREE 1,172 cu ftKinds Of 20ft Containers<br>In addition to the basic dry container, there are numerous other types created to fit different shipping requirements:<br>Reefer Container: Equipped with refrigeration systems for perishable items.Open Top Container: Has an open top covered with a tarpaulin for large goods.Flat Rack Container: Designed for heavy loads, with no sides or roofing.High Cube Container: Slightly taller than the standard variation, offering increased volume.Uses of 20ft Containers<br>The functionality of a [20ft Shipping Container New](https://clinfowiki.win/wiki/Post:How_The_10_Worst_20_Ft_Container_Dimensions_FAILS_Of_All_Time_Could_Have_Been_Prevented) container is not restricted to shipping products across oceans. Here is a list of popular usages:<br>International Shipping: Used for shipping a wide variety of cargo worldwide.On-Site Storage: Perfect for building and construction sites and warehouses for short-lived storage.Modular Housing: Can be repurposed into resilient and portable living spaces.Mobile Offices: Adapted for use as short-term workplaces in remote locations.Occasion and Festival Storage: Utilized for keeping devices and products for occasions.Benefits of Using 20ft Containers<br>Picking a 20ft container for shipping or storage includes several advantages:<br>Cost-Effective: Generally more budget-friendly compared to bigger container options.Versatile Usage: Can be used for a diverse series of products and purposes.Resilience: Made of strong products to hold up against severe maritime conditions.Stackability: Designed to be stackable, making the most of storage area.How to Optimize Space Inside a 20ft Container<br>To make the most out of a 20ft container, company and tactical packaging are essential. Here are some pointers:<br>Plan the Layout: Visualize how products will fit before packing.Use Shelving: Install racks for much better vertical usage.Container Packing Tools: Tools like cargo nets can assist secure items.Avoid Space Wasting: Fill spaces with smaller products to lessen unused space.FAQs1. Just how much can a 20ft container hold?<br>A basic 20ft container has a payload capacity of around 28,200 kg (62,866 pounds) and a total volume of 33.2 m ³.<br>2. Can a 20ft container be utilized for long-lasting storage?<br>Yes, they are highly durable and frequently used for long-lasting storage solutions, particularly in construction or commercial settings.<br>3. Are 20ft containers weather-proof?<br>Yes, 20ft containers are developed to withstand severe weather, but the interior may require insulation if keeping temperature-sensitive items.<br>4. What are the typical kinds of items delivered in a 20ft container?<br>Typical products consist of machinery, electronics, textiles, and perishables in reefer containers.<br>5. How much does a 20ft container expense?<br>The expense of a 20ft container can vary widely based upon condition (new or utilized) and area, typically varying from ₤ 2,000 to ₤ 6,000.<br><br>The 20ft container is a practical, versatile, and cost-effective solution for shipping and storage needs.
